Like the USS Ford, the first ship of the Ford-class aircraft carrier, although it has been in service for several years, it has not yet conducted combat readiness duty. The main reason is that the electromagnetic ejection system, lifting system, and arrester recovery system on the Ford have many problem; this is directly related to whether the aircraft carrier can exert its due combat effectiveness. If the problems of these three systems are not solved, then no matter how advanced the aircraft carrier is, but there is no carrier-based aircraft that can take off, it will just be a piece of cake. iron lumps floating on the sea. In order to solve these problems, the Ford aircraft carrier has been regularly undergoing various tests and equipment adjustments in the shipyard since it entered service.

Before this, the US military had announced that the USS Ford aircraft carrier had achieved initial combat capability. So what is the level of this initial combat capability? Just look at the USS Ford aircraft carrier report submitted by the U.S. Navy to Congress.

It is reported that after the launch of my country's 003 Fujian aircraft carrier, the U.S. Navy is not to be left behind. This year it will start the electromagnetic ejection test of the second Ford-class aircraft carrier

In this dozens-page report, it was written that the Ford aircraft carrier averaged 50 take-offs and landings per day, successfully took off and landed aircraft 6,500 times, and completed more than 840 ejection take-offs and landings in one month. and arrested landings, has broken new records, and completed 5,700 launch and recovery experiments within 6 sea cycles. I believe many people will think that the Ford's problem has been solved after seeing this, but in fact he did not say the number of successes. In the following description, the Ford aircraft carrier conducted a total of 8,157 times during the independent voyage event. Carrier aircraft ejection experiments, and the average failure cycle reliability of the electromagnetic ejection device is 272 times, which means that the Ford will have a failure every 272 carrier-based aircraft ejections on average, and the previous design indicator for it was 4166 times. It didn't even meet the 10% requirement; as for the aircraft carrier's arresting device, it was even more outrageous. In 8,157 carrier-based aircraft landing experiments, the average failure cycle reliability was 41 times, while the original design indicator for it was 16,500 times. Let alone 1%, it has not even reached 0.5%.
